Career Opportunities

The Digital Business specialisation will open up the following career areas to you:

  • Management of digital business
  • Project management for digitalisation
  • Supply chain management
  • Digital business analysis / architecture

Specialisation in Digital Business

With increasing digitalisation and internationalisation, the development of innovative business models and sustainable, efficient business processes is becoming more important.

Manufacturers, retailers and service providers are looking to transform their business models with employees who understand and promote the digitalisation of the value-added network of products and services. To achieve this, they need open-minded and curious employees who have an affinity for digital matters. They will fully grasp the challenges ahead and pursue the innovation potential of digitalisation with customers, employees and suppliers.

Content

The learning content is oriented towards current issues. New developments, technologies and theories are continuously incorporated into classwork. The most important content includes:

  • Digitalisation in purchasing and logistics
  • Digital business models
  • Online commerce
  • Big data
  • Artificial Intelligence
